Trench Pipe 2

C3D TrenchPipe2 — trench dug to a pipe in a network

At a glance

KindSubassembly (composed into an assembly)
DomainMiscellaneous
Civil 3D equivalentTrenchPipe2
Geometry5 points, 4 links, 1 shapes
Targets1 (surface / offset / elevation targets this subassembly can be linked to)

Parameters

Defaults are the metric values the palette inserts. Every parameter can be driven by an expression or a target.

ParameterTypeDefaultMeaning
Side+1 right of the baseline, −1 leftRight (+1)+1 Right / -1 Left
Sideslopecross slope as a ratio (−0.02 = 2 % fall)0.333333Trench wall (rise/run)
Widthnumber (metres unless the description says otherwise)1.8Trench floor width (m)
BeddingDepthnumber (metres unless the description says otherwise)0.15Bedding under the pipe invert (m)
PipeNetworkOffset1number (metres unless the description says otherwise)0Shift from the pipe centreline (m)

Points

Point codes are what feature lines, styles and quantity take-off match on — they are the contract this subassembly publishes.

PointCodePlacedFromExpression
P0placed at the attachment point (an absolute offset/elevation)0 / 0
T1Trenchoffset + elevation delta from the reference pointP0PX-Side*Width/2 / FY
T2Trenchoffset + elevation delta from the reference pointP0PX+Side*Width/2 / FY
T3Trenchoffset + elevation delta from the reference pointT2Side*abs(FY)/Sideslope / 0-FY
T4Trenchoffset + elevation delta from the reference pointT10-Side*abs(FY)/Sideslope / 0-FY

Links

LinkCodeBetweenRole
K1Trench,DatumT1 → T2drawn
K2TrenchT2 → T3drawn
K3Top,TrenchT3 → T4drawn
K4TrenchT4 → T1drawn

Shapes (materials)

ShapeMaterial codeBoundary points
S1Trench_BackfillT1, T2, T3, T4
